SR22 insurance, typically referred to as a certificate of financial responsibility, is not a sort of insurance in itself yet instead, a document that verifies a driver brings the minimum liability insurance required by the state. It is basically an official type sent by the insured's insurance business to the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V). The kind serves as a guarantee to the DMV that the insurance companies have actually covered the person in inquiry to the minimum needed degree. Thus, it is not recognizable as typical insurance yet a certification vouching for a person sticking to his/her insurance responsibilities.

Commonly, drivers who have their licenses suspended or withdrawed as a result of extreme infractions such as a DUI or DWI, reckless driving, or being at-fault in an accident, are required to lug SR-22 insurance. It is usually compulsory for a length of time, normally 3 years, and during this duration, the motorist has to preserve continuous insurance coverage. If the vehicle driver falls short to fulfill this demand, the SR-22 form is cancelled by the insurance provider, which consequently alerts the DMV, perhaps causing a more suspension of the vehicle driver's certificate. This demonstrates the necessary function of SR22 insurance in enforcing financial responsibility among high-risk motorists.

Exactly What is Financial Responsibility?

Financial responsibility defines the demand that all vehicle drivers must be capable of spending for any damages or injury they might cause while running a motor car. This obligation is normally satisfied via liability coverage, among the primary types of insurance policies that drivers can go with. It could likewise be satisfied with various other insurance kinds such as non-owner car insurance, specifically appropriate for people that typically rent or borrow vehicles but do not own a car themselves. Additionally, this idea likewise expands to parents or guardians who have a child, under their treatment, driving a car. In such instances, the grownup is in charge of making certain the young motorist fulfills the financial responsibility needs.

On the other hand, there are circumstances where a lot more strict financial responsibility needs play a considerable duty, specifically, when it involves SR-22 drivers. An SR-22 form functions as a proof of insurance for high-risk vehicle drivers and is filed with the state by the vehicle driver's insurer. Minimum coverage is a need for SR-22 motorists and the insurance premiums connected are frequently greater. Proving financial responsibility through maintaining the needed minimum coverage is obligatory for SR-22 vehicle drivers for a particular time period, typically three years. This makes sure that the driver preserves continuous insurance coverage, urging much safer driving habits.

Liability Insurance coverage with an SR22 Form

The process of protecting SR-22 car insurance can usually seem like a rigorous ordeal for many, especially for the ordinary 30-year-old car driver. A driver requiring this specialized yet crucial form of protection commonly needs it to show proof of auto insurance to the state. The requirement for such insurance coverage commonly occurs due to specific conditions where standard insurance can not deliver the needed guarantee of financial responsibility. These instances can range from a severe driving offense, such as driving under influence, reckless driving, or driving without proper insurance.

The crucial integral feature of SR-22 insurance policies is their function in confirming to the state that the individual holds the needed insurance coverage for driving. It is essentially a dedication by the vehicle driver's insurance business to fill up the SR-22 form on his/her behalf to assure the state that the driver is covered under their plan. The SR-22 form basically keeps the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) in the loophole about the motorist's auto insurance standing. If the motorist's insurance coverage lapses for any reason, the insurance provider is required by legislation to inform the DMV, ensuring that the vehicle driver's certificate can be suspended if an additional one is not safeguarded instantly. The SR-22 insurance is not irreversible though and the demand ultimately lifts as the driving record improves gradually.

Non-Owner Car Insurance and an SR22 Declaring with the DMV

When an individual is caught drunk of drugs while running an automobile, among the procedures taken by the court might consist of a need for SR22 insurance along with the person's current policy. The DMV mandates this sort of insurance coverage to ensure the person's capacity to meet liability requirements in situation of a future accident. Also if the person does not possess an automobile, this demand might still require to be fulfilled. Under these situations, a non-owner policy can be an option, which is an unique sort of SR22 insurance that offers the essential coverage.

Non-owner car insurance fulfills the court-ordered demand and can be reduced in price than various other forms of SR22 insurance, offered the person does not have a car to guarantee. The pricing, however, is affected by various aspects like the holder's ZIP code and existing record of traffic violations including surpassing the speed limit.
